"Landscape with a Cottage and a Large Tree" is a drawing by the renowned Dutch artist Rembrandt van Rijn, created around 1641. This work is a fine example of Rembrandt's skill in landscape art, a genre he explored alongside his more famous portraits and historical scenes. The drawing is executed in pen and brown ink with brown and gray wash, showcasing Rembrandt's ability to convey depth and atmosphere through minimal means.

The composition of the drawing is simple yet effective. It depicts a rural scene with a thatched-roof cottage nestled under the protective canopy of a large tree. The tree dominates the composition, its branches spreading outwards and upwards, creating a sense of shelter and tranquility. The cottage, with its rustic charm, is rendered with a few deft strokes, capturing the essence of rural life in the Dutch countryside during the 17th century.

Rembrandt's use of light and shadow in this drawing is particularly noteworthy. He employs a technique known as chiaroscuro, which involves the use of strong contrasts between light and dark to achieve a sense of volume and three-dimensionality. This technique is evident in the way the light falls on the cottage and the tree, creating a dynamic interplay of shadows that adds depth to the scene.

The drawing reflects Rembrandt's keen observation of nature and his ability to translate these observations into art. Unlike many of his contemporaries who often idealized landscapes, Rembrandt's approach was more realistic and grounded. He captured the natural world as he saw it, with all its imperfections and beauty. This authenticity is one of the reasons why his landscape drawings are so highly regarded.

"Landscape with a Cottage and a Large Tree" is also significant for its emotional resonance. The scene evokes a sense of peace and solitude, inviting the viewer to pause and reflect. This emotional depth is a hallmark of Rembrandt's work, whether in his portraits, biblical scenes, or landscapes.

The drawing is part of the collection at the British Museum in London, where it is preserved as an important example of Rembrandt's landscape art. It provides insight into the artist's working methods and his ability to convey complex emotions through simple compositions.

Rembrandt's landscape drawings, including this one, were not merely studies or preparatory works for paintings. They were valued in their own right and collected by art enthusiasts of the time. Today, they continue to be appreciated for their artistic merit and their contribution to the development of landscape art in the Dutch Golden Age.

In summary, "Landscape with a Cottage and a Large Tree" exemplifies Rembrandt's mastery of drawing and his unique approach to landscape art. It captures the beauty of the Dutch countryside with simplicity and emotional depth, reflecting the artist's profound connection with the natural world.
